Abiotic stress-inducing agents effect on suspension cell cultures
Summary:
Analysis of suspension cell cultures subjected to various abiotic stress-inducing agents. Results indicate that expression of components of the phosphorylating respiratory chain and TCA cycle remained largely constant, but that of alternative components varied in response to the various treatments.
